Transaction 41d73b757cb036217c26731670d9b1896325ac4e816e369743a493fcffbea123
1 Input
2 Outputs
- 41d73b757cb036217c26731670d9b1896325ac4e816e369743a493fcffbea123:0
- 41d73b757cb036217c26731670d9b1896325ac4e816e369743a493fcffbea123:1
value 4575085
address 1K4PefapTzbC4dbEauPvn42QciKats4kXX
value 91838670
address 13Cuy16FBjcuV4zHruJUeWnJmbEHAkmP6a